How to Create an Inventory List

Creating an inventory list is crucial for any move. This document serves multiple purposes, including keeping track of your belongings and aiding in the packing process. Start by listing each room in your home and documenting the items within them. You can categorize items as ‘keep’, ‘donate’, or ‘discard’ to streamline your packing further. Utilizing apps or spreadsheets can make this task easier and more organized, allowing you to have a digital reference point during the moving process.

Essential Packing Tips for a Smooth Transition

Packing can be one of the most time-consuming aspects of moving. To ensure a smooth transition, follow these essential packing tips:

  • Start early: Begin packing several weeks before moving day to avoid last-minute chaos.
  • Use quality packing materials: Invest in sturdy boxes, bubble wrap, and packing tape to keep your belongings safe during transit.
  • Label boxes clearly: Indicate the contents and the room where the box belongs for easy organization upon arrival.
  • Protect fragile items: Use padding and layers of protection for breakable objects, ensuring they are cushioned throughout the move.
  • Efficiently pack: Fill boxes to their maximum capacity without overloading to prevent damage during transportation.

Understanding Pricing Structures

Understanding the pricing structures of Toronto movers is critical in making informed decisions. Most movers may offer estimates based on factors like moving distance, the volume of belongings, and any specialized services you may require. Make sure to clarify:

  • If pricing is hourly or based on a flat rate: Knowing this can help you budget accurately.
  • Inclusions and exclusions: What services are included in the quoted price? Are there additional costs for packing, unloading, or other services?
  • Deposit requirements: Understand if a deposit is required and the payment timeline leading up to the move.

Common Challenges and Solutions

Despite thorough planning, challenges can arise on moving day. Here are some common issues and suggested solutions:

  • Traffic delays: If transporting items across busy streets, allow for potential traffic delays and communicate with your moving team about timing adjustments.
  • Access problems: Buildings or homes with parking restrictions can pose challenges. Discuss these with the movers beforehand or consider hiring off-site storage temporarily.
  • Lost items: Despite careful inventories, items can occasionally go missing. Having a detailed list and communicating with the moving team can mitigate this risk.
